EDF CNEN chooses Trace Elec Pro ORACLE by Trace Software to develop cabling diagrams for EPR plants

EDF CNEN selected Trace Software as a strategic partner for supplying software for designing wiring diagrams for new EPR (European Pressurized Reactor) plants.


Up until now, wiring diagrams, routing and connection plans were designed using "homemade" software. EDF CNEN decided to use commercial software for their new plants in order to benefit from more functions and to reduce software proprietary costs. EDF CNEN consulted various offers that are available on the European market and selected Trace Software Company and its Trace Elec Pro ORACLE software. The following criteria were important factors in choosing Trace Software:
» Product's technology structured around an ORACLE database that stores all project data.
» Software capacity to be used in multi-user mode and to communicate with CNEN's information system.
» Product's simplicity, power, as well as native compatibility with DWG format.
» Functional coverage, in particular: wiring diagrams, routing and connection plans...
» Trace Software's commitment to work in partnership on the long-term and its capacity to integrate its product with product cycle management tools used by CNEN.



"We are very proud to have been selected by CNEN, our technology is recognized for a long-term project with exceptional requirements for data reliability and durability. Trace Software was one of the first to launch a CAD product for electricity on the market that uses an SQL (SQL Server, ORACLE) database. In Trace Elec Pro, the project is a database and the graphic part is only a view of this database. At CNEN, Trace Elec Pro operates in a bidirectional link with the in-house ERP system that manages all of the plant's data. All schematic changes are systematically reported in the ERP through Trace Elec Pro's Import/Export module. The data management volume is very large (cables, fittings...) and entirely managed by a multi-user mode ORACLE database, CNEN's DBMS. Also, users can access project data from several remote sites," explains Etienne Mullie, the founding President of Trace Software.

After wiring diagram design, sub-contractors work directly on wiring diagram data in order to develop details for cable connections. They also use Trace Elec Pro's ORACLE project database to develop specific operations related to cable routing. Working directly with project databases not only saves time, but it avoids having to re-enter data and optimizes modification management.
 



About Trace Elec Pro
Trace Elec Pro is an Electrical CAD solution for designing industrial installations. An innovative application, it uses a standard market open database for storing electrical data and the standard graphic format, AutoCad. Trace Elec Pro handles complete electrical projects: synoptic, wiring diagrams, diagram development, cable routing. It is adapted to large and small companies and it is suitable for prime contractors and manufacturers (special machines, automatic systems, industrial installations), as well as for engineering departments and installers, taking into account all of the customer's requirements.
